Why These Are the Top Volkswagen Repair Auto Repair Shops in Addington

** The Volkswagen repair market directly in Addington is virtually non-existent. Residents must look to neighboring cities for specialized service. The overall market serving the area is of **good to high quality**, with a clear distinction between general mechanics and the specialized German auto shops in Duncan and Lawton. **Competition Level:** Moderate. There are few true specialists, which allows the top shops like Precision Auto Haus and German Auto Specialists to maintain strong reputations and steady business.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ing is tiered. General shops like C&C Automotive offer more competitive rates for standard services. The specialized German shops command a premium (typically $120-$150/hr labor rates) justified by their advanced training, proprietary diagnostic tools, and direct access to OEM-quality parts. For complex issues like DSG service or turbo replacement, the expertise of a specialist often results in a lower long-term cost despite the higher initial labor rate.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about volkswagen repair services in Addington, OK

Where can I find a reputable Volkswagen repair shop near Addington, OK?

While Addington itself is a small town, residents typically look to nearby cities like Duncan or even Lawton for specialized Volkswagen service. It's recommended to seek shops that are ASE-certified and have specific experience with VW's diagnostic systems and parts. Checking online reviews from other Southern Oklahoma drivers can also help identify trustworthy local mechanics.

What are the most common Volkswagen repair issues for drivers in the Addington area?

Given Oklahoma's hot summers and occasional rough rural roads, common local issues include air conditioning system repairs, suspension component wear (like control arms or shocks), and early onset of cooling system problems. Specific to VWs, electrical gremlins and check engine lights related to emissions systems are also frequent concerns that require specialized diagnostic tools.

How do pricing and labor rates for VW repair in this region compare?

Labor rates in the Addington/Duncan area are generally more affordable than in major metro areas, but Volkswagen repairs can still be premium due to the need for specialized knowledge and often proprietary parts. Always request a detailed written estimate upfront, as sourcing genuine or quality aftermarket parts can impact the final cost for local customers.

When should I seek local service versus going to a dealership for my Volkswagen?

For routine maintenance and most repairs, a qualified independent shop in the Duncan area is a cost-effective choice. However, for complex computer/software issues, major warranty work, or recalls, the nearest Volkswagen dealerships in Oklahoma City or the Dallas-Fort Worth area may be necessary, despite the longer drive from Addington.

Are there any local driving conditions near Addington that specifically affect my Volkswagen?

Yes, the combination of summer heat, winter ice, and gravel or chip-seal roads common in Jefferson County can accelerate wear on VW components like tires, batteries, and undercarriage seals. It's advisable to have your suspension and cooling system checked more frequently than the manual suggests and to promptly address any unusual noises from pothole or rough road impacts.
